Chicken and Mushroom Stir-Fry

This Chicken and Mushroom Stir-Fry combines tender chicken thighs with earthy mushrooms and aromatic spices, making it a quick, comforting dish perfect for busy weeknight dinners.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Course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ine Asian, Chinese
Servings 4 servings
Calories 450 kcal

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ients

  • 2 lbs boneless skinless chicken thighs Provides a tender base for the dish.
  • 1/2 cup cornstarch Adds a light, crisp coating.
  • 1 tablespoon plus 1/3 cup low-sodium soy sauce Introduces umami flavor.
  • 1 teaspoon kosher salt Essential for seasoning.
  • 1 teaspoon ground black pepper Adds warmth and spice.
  • 4–5 tablespoons vegetable oil For frying.
  • 12 oz mixed mushrooms (shiitakes, oysters, cremini, button, etc.), thinly sliced Provides depth and chewiness.
  • 1 small bunch green onions, sliced into 1-inch pieces Adds fresh crunch.
  • 3 medium cloves garlic, minced Infuses robust aroma.
  • 1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ger Introduces a warm, spicy note.
  • 1 tablespoon light brown sugar Balances savory elements.
  • 1 tablespoon sesame oil Adds a nutty flavor.
  • 1 tablespoon oyster sauce For complexity and subtle sweetness.
  • 2 tablespoons rice grape juice vinegar Bright acidity.
  • Coarsely-ground black pepper to taste Adjust to taste.
  • Kosher salt to taste Always essential.
  • Steamed rice for serving Perfect companion to soak up the sauce.

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• Toss chicken thighs in cornstarch, soy sauce, kosher salt, and ground black pepper until well coated to create a delicate crust.

Cooking

  • In a large skillet, heat vegetable oil over medium-high heat. Sear the chicken until golden brown, about 4-5 minutes per side, then remove the chicken and set aside.
  • Add the remaining vegetable oil to the pan. Cook the assorted mushrooms and green onions for 2-4 minutes until tender and caramelized.
  • Add minced garlic and grated ginger to the pan, cooking for an additional minute.
  • In a separate bowl, whisk together the remaining soy sauce, light brown sugar, sesame oil, oyster sauce, and rice grape juice vinegar.
  • Return the seared chicken to the pan, pour the sauce over everything, and toss for 2-3 minutes until the sauce thickens.
  • Adjust seasoning with additional kosher salt and coarsely-ground black pepper to taste. Serve over steamed rice.

Notes

For best results, sear the chicken properly and avoid overcrowding the pan. Adjust seasonings throughout the cooking process for perfect flavor. Consider serving with salad or spring rolls.
